Fuel Filter on the 2006 Nissan Navara: What You Need to Know

The 2006 Nissan Navara is a popular ute in Australia, known for its reliability and solid performance both on and off the road. One key component that contributes to the smooth running of this vehicle's engine is the fuel filter. The fuel filter plays an important role in ensuring that the fuel reaching the engine is clean and free from dirt, rust, and other contaminants that could cause damage or affect performance.

Simply put, the fuel filter's main job is to catch impurities before they get to the fuel injectors or carburettor. This means it protects the engine's internal parts by preventing clogged injectors or fuel lines that might cause rough idling, poor acceleration, or knocking. In a diesel variant of the Navara, the fuel filter is absolutely critical because diesel fuel tends to contain more contaminants and water, which can be especially harmful if not filtered out effectively.

For the 2006 Nissan Navara, the fuel filter is definitely a fitted component. That's because the vehicle's fuel system relies on clean fuel for optimal combustion and engine efficiency. Whether the model is petrol or diesel, a fuel filter is installed to maintain fuel purity. The filter is generally located along the fuel line, either near the tank or close to the engine, depending on the specific engine variant and body style.

The importance of regularly checking and replacing the fuel filter cannot be overstated. Over time, the fuel filter traps contaminants, and eventually, it can become clogged. When this happens, the fuel flow to the engine is restricted, which can cause engine hesitation, reduced power, stalling, or difficulties in starting the vehicle. If left unaddressed, this can lead to more serious engine problems or damage to the fuel pump, as it works harder to push fuel through a blocked filter.

When servicing the 2006 Nissan Navara, it is good practice to replace the fuel filter according to the manufacturer's recommended schedule. Typically, Nissan suggests changing the fuel filter every 40,000 to 60,000 kilometres, but this can vary depending on driving conditions and fuel quality. For those who regularly drive in dusty or off-road environments, more frequent replacements might be necessary because those conditions tend to bring more dirt and debris into the fuel tank.

Replacing the fuel filter is a straightforward job but is best left to a qualified mechanic if you're not comfortable with vehicle maintenance. The process involves relieving fuel system pressure, removing the old filter, and fitting a new one before checking for leaks and ensuring everything is reconnected correctly. Using a genuine Nissan fuel filter or one that meets OEM standards is important to ensure proper fit and filtration quality.

Regular maintenance of the fuel filter benefits the Navara in several ways. It helps maintain good fuel economy because the engine works efficiently when receiving clean fuel. It also reduces the chances of costly repairs related to fuel system blockages or injector damage. For diesel engine models, ensuring the fuel filter is in good shape is even more critical as water separators are often integrated, helping to keep moisture out of the fuel system.
